Title

INVESTIGATION OF CYCLIC BRAKE NOISE AT LOW SPEED

Abstract

In recent years, brake noise has become one of the top automotive warranty concerns. One of them is cyclic noise during gradual braking at low speed which is more irritating and annoying during vehicle running due to its repetitive nature. It is important to find out contribution of key design parameters causing cyclic noise. Sound is created by vibration, in this case nonlinear interaction between wheel rim and brake disc resulting in vibrations which is possibly leading to frequencies above human audible range. The main hurdle in this case is re-production of noise on vehicle level with repetitive trials. In this paper, we will use various tools for analysis like NVH measurment, data layering, CAE analysis, dynamometer verification, QC story methodology and Shainin design of experiment methods to identify parameters associated with cyclic brake noise. Experiments were carried out to understand the effect of wheel rim stiffness, wheel rim to brake disc contact area. Finally, comparative study performed on the dynamometer test and vehicle level for proposed actions before implementation. The results shows that the failure rate has been reduced and service life also increased.

Key Words

Brake, Caliper, Brake Disc, CAE, Noise, Contact area.
